/*
Line number is used when inlining function arguments to @InlineOnly functions.
All line information is stripped from the inlined implementation of such functions,
so if a lambda is on the same line with the call, the debugger can't stop on both 'line' and 'lambda' breakpoints.
Example:
> require(foo) { "foo is false" }
*/
public static final int LOCAL_VARIABLE_INLINE_ARGUMENT_SYNTHETIC_LINE_NUMBER = 65100;
